What is Mesothelioma?
Mesothelioma comes from in the mesothelium, the protective lining that covers various internal organs. There are mostly 4 kinds of mesothelioma:
Pleural Mesothelioma: This impacts the lining of the lungs.Peritoneal Mesothelioma: This type affects the lining of the abdominal cavity.Pericardial Mesothelioma: This uncommon type affects the lining surrounding the heart.Testicular Mesothelioma: The rarest form that impacts the tunica vaginalis, which is the lining of the testes.Causes and Risk Factors

In the early stages, symptoms of mesothelioma can be vague and easily mistaken for other illnesses, which adds to late medical diagnoses. Below is a breakdown of mesothelioma symptoms by type.
Table 1: Mesothelioma Symptoms by TypeType of MesotheliomaCommon SymptomsPleural Mesothelioma- Shortness of breath- Persistent cough- Chest pain or pain- Unexplained weight-loss- Fatigue- Swelling of the face or arms- Pleural effusion (fluid around lungs)Peritoneal Mesothelioma- Abdominal discomfort or swelling- Changes in bowel practices (diarrhea/constipation)- Nausea or vomiting- Loss of hunger- Unexplained weight-lossPericardial Mesothelioma- Heart palpitations- Chest pain- Difficulty breathing- CoughTesticular Mesothelioma- Swelling or swelling in the scrotum- Pain or discomfort in the testicles- Changes in the testicular structureEarly Warning Signs

Diagnostic Procedures
Diagnosis generally involves a series of tests and imaging methods. Below are typical diagnostic methods utilized to recognize mesothelioma:
Table 2: Diagnostic Procedures for MesotheliomaDiagnostic MethodDescriptionImaging Studies- X-rays, CT scans, and MRIs to envision tumorsBiopsy- Extraction of tissue samples for pathological examinationBlood Tests- Measure levels of certain biomarkers associated with mesotheliomaThoracentesis/Paracentesis- Removal of fluid from pleural or stomach cavities for analysisDealing with Mesothelioma: Treatment Options
Treatment plans generally involve a combination of surgery, chemotherapy, radiation therapy, and palliative care. The option of treatment depends on several factors, including the type of mesothelioma, its area, stage, and the patient's total health condition.
